Announcing the Composers for the 2015-16 EtM Con Edison Composers’ Residency - Exploring the Metropolis, Inc.
http://exploringthemetropolis.org/2015/07/announcing-the-composers-for-the-2015-16-etm-con-edison-composers-residency
Laquo; Exploring the Metropolis Blog. Announcing the Composers for the 2015-16 EtM Con Edison Composers’ Residency. July 29, 2015. We are thrilled to announce the recipients of the 2015-16 EtM Con Edison Composers’ Residency! This was our most competitive round ever, with 94 applicants, more than twice the number we have received in the past. This year’s panel picked an eclectic and exciting group of New York-based composers, covering a wide and diverse range of styles. Thanks to all who applied this year.
Queens Workspace Initiative - Exploring the Metropolis, Inc.
http://exploringthemetropolis.org/queens-workspace-initiative
The Queens Workspace Initiative (QWI) is a project conceived and led by Exploring the Metropolis (EtM) to help ensure that the performing arts offerings in the borough of Queens are the best they can be. The major activities comprise surveying performing artists, cultural facilities and other stakeholders; making recommendations to stakeholders and policymakers; and conducting pilot programs.
